Spell Suggester:
1) It reads the /usr/share/dict/words and stores in a SET (see data/__init__.py)
2) words are imported to all of the Classes for to be accessible
3) Made an assumption about the number of continous repeated charcters is not more than 2 and the input is adjusted accordingly by removing the extra characters.
RepetitionGenerator:
1) We generate all possible candidates by selecting 1 or more in repeated characters.
Example: "jjoobb" will converted to ["jjoob", "jjobb", "jjob","joobb", "jobb", "job"....]
VowelReplacer:
1) In this Class we create another dict(consonet_word_map) to stores consontent to word mapping
Example: "vowel" is converted to "vwl" => "vowel". This helps to speed up for run time processing.
